Hong Kong Air Cargo to Launch Charter Freighter Service Between Hong Kong and Navi Mumbai

Hong Kong Air Cargo (HKAC) is set to expand its South Asian network with the launch of a new charter freighter service between Hong Kong International Airport and Navi Mumbai International Airport, strengthening cargo connectivity between East Asia and one of India’s fastest-growing logistics markets.

The airline announced that the service will commence on 10 August, with flights departing Hong Kong every Monday and return services operating from Navi Mumbai on the same day.

According to the carrier, the new operation is designed to establish an early presence at Navi Mumbai International Airport, India’s newest aviation hub, while supporting growing trade flows between East Asia and South Asia.

“By establishing an early footprint at Western India’s brand-new aviation hub, the route strengthens the airline’s regional network and opens lucrative trade lanes between East and South Asia,” Hong Kong Air Cargo said.

The new route follows the airline’s recent appointment of Aeroprime Group as its General Sales and Service Agent (GSSA) in India, a move aimed at strengthening its commercial presence in one of the world’s fastest-growing air cargo markets.

Expanding International Network

While expanding in India, Hong Kong Air Cargo has also continued to grow its European network over the past three years, driven largely by demand from cross-border e-commerce.

The airline entered the European market in October 2023 with services to Milan Malpensa, followed by additional destinations including Liège, Oslo, London Stansted, Birmingham, Glasgow Prestwick, East Midlands, and Larnaca.

However, market conditions on the Asia-Europe trade lane have become more challenging in recent weeks. Cargo volumes from Hong Kong to Europe have declined following the European Union’s introduction of new customs measures and charges on low-value e-commerce shipments, affecting one of the region’s largest export segments.

Despite these headwinds, the launch of the Navi Mumbai charter service reflects HKAC’s strategy of diversifying its network and strengthening connectivity with high-growth cargo markets across Asia.

The new operation is expected to support shipments including e-commerce, electronics, pharmaceuticals, perishables and general cargo, while providing exporters and freight forwarders with additional capacity between Hong Kong and western India.

As cargo demand continues to shift across regional trade corridors, Hong Kong Air Cargo’s expansion into Navi Mumbai reinforces the increasing importance of India as a strategic market for international freighter operators.
